Abstract
To improve data accuracy of neutron-capture and total cross sections of minor actinides and long-lived fission products, the time-of-flight experimental instrument named ”Accurate Neutron-Nucleus Reaction measurement Instrument” was constructed, and neutron time-of-flight experiments have been performed with an intense pulsed-neutron beam at MLF in J-PARC. Detailed analysis methods and deduced uncertainties for capture and total cross-section measurements are presented using an example of the experiments of 243Am. The deduced uncertainties are categorized into five types.
